A casual peek at who we are, how we process, and the projects we make. Follow along on our journey as we build a creative agency (@bartlettideaco) and a post-house! (@reelcastproductions).

Andrew Bartlett and John-Clay Burnett founded Motion University, an online (and in-person) training program to help people build a career in film. Learn more about Motion University at: motionuniversity.org
